    Process for the production of carbon electrodes impregnated with manganese peroxide for galvanic elements.



   The purpose of the present method is to provide porous carbon electrodes with a firmly adhering layer of gliding manganese peroxide that evenly penetrates the pores.



   For this purpose, manganese carbonate is dissolved in nitric acid. The crystals that form when the concentration is sufficient are dissolved in alcohol. The porous carbon is immersed in this solution until it is completely saturated.



   The coals are then dried and heated up to a temperature of 128 to 1320 C. After the solvent of the crystals and the acid thereof have been expelled in this way, a firmly adhering, extremely effective and very strong substance remains in the pores and on the surface of the coal Durable coating of black-brown manganese superoxide back.



   The charcoals prepared in this way are suitable as positive electrodes for secondary elements if the counterelectrodes used are those made of porous lead in calcium chloride solution or electrodes made of zinc in zinc chloride solution.



   For very small cells, e.g. E.g. those for flashlights, it is useful to provide the visible surface of the porous carbon with grooves.



   An important property of these coals is that they have no sci st discharge and remain effective for a long time.
